ON THE ISSUES

REPRODUCTIVE RIGHTS:

As a pro-choice candidate, Menendez advocated for codifying Roe v. Wade, repealing the Hyde Amendment, and expanding access to “abortion pills.”[v] [vi] [vii] He also called for the Food and Drug Administration to “lift restrictions and make it easier for women to obtain [abortion-related] medications through the mail so their reproductive choices are not limited by where they live or work.”

ECONOMY, JOBS & TAXES:

Menendez has advocated for restoring the full SALT deduction, working “toward federal solutions for the ongoing supply chain crisis,” and raising the minimum wage to $15 per hour.[viii] To lower costs for families, Menendez has said he would support bolstering the Child Tax Credit and “Democratic proposals to cap child care costs at 7% of income for many families.”[ix] He also supports unions, the right to organize, apprenticeships and other workforce training programs, and passing the PRO Act and Public Service Freedom to Negotiate Act.[x]

HEALTHCARE & SOCIAL SAFETY NET:

A supporter of the Affordable Care Act, Menendez has said he will fight to protect the law, “lower the cost of quality health insurance coverage for all families in our district,” and ensure that “every American has access to the best medical care available regardless of ability to pay.”[xi] He has opposed efforts to cut Medicare and Social Security.[xii]

IMMIGRATION & BORDER SECURITY:

Menendez has expressed support for protecting DACA recipients and enacting “comprehensive immigration reform NOW.”[xiii] During the campaign, he frequently advocated for fixing the United States’ “broken immigration system.”[xiv] [xv]

CRIME & PUBLIC SAFETY:

Menendez recently supported legislation to increase funding for local police departments, applauding the bill for including Democratic Rep. Katie Porter’s (CA-45) Mental Health Justice Act, which he said, “provides funds for mental health professionals to respond to mental health crises, allowing police to focus on stopping crime.”[xvi]

GOVERNMENT INSTITUTIONS & ELECTION SECURITY:

Menendez has argued that “Republican elected officials have pushed to roll back critical voting rights laws and voter protections, often targeting minority and low-income voting populations,” and has thus called for legislation to “defend the right to vote” and enact the Freedom to Vote Act and For the People Act. He has also said that he will “Stand up and fight against every Republican attempt to attack minority and low-income people’s right to vote.”[xvii]

EDUCATION:

According to his campaign website, Menendez supports “guarantee[ing] universal preschool for all families” and  “address[ing] the student debt crisis.”[xviii]

CLIMATE CHANGE, ENERGY & ENVIRONMENT:

During the campaign, Menendez said he would advocate for several initiatives to combat climate change, including supporting “Democratic efforts to provide half a trillion dollars for our clean energy economy,” reducing greenhouse gas emissions by 50 percent by 2030, and providing “cost savings and rebates to district residents as they transition their homes to clean energy.” He also advocated for manufacturing clean energy technology in the United States, “electrify[ing] our public transit infrastructure,” and passing the Clean Energy and Sustainability Accelerator Act.[xix]

BIG TECH & DATA PRIVACY:

In an April 2022 tweet, Menendez criticized Amazon, Apple, and Starbucks for its labor practices, arguing the companies were “pursuing aggressive union-busting efforts instead of respecting their workers’ right to organize.[xx]

GUN SAFETY:

A supporter of gun control measures, Menendez has called for reenacting the federal assault weapons ban, bolstering the background check system “so that Americans are no longer able to buy guns from private sellers without any safety measures in place,” and passing red flag laws. He has also advocated for making sure that guns “are not put in schools near our children,” passing safe storage legislation, and teaching the public more about suicides committed by using a firearm.[xxi]

FOREIGN POLICY:

In a February 2022 tweet regarding Russia’s invasion of Ukraine, Menendez stated, “I stand with President Biden and our allies in holding Vladimir Putin accountable and trust that they are prepared to support Ukraine and the entire region in the hours and days ahead.”[xxii]
